Antminer T19 vs Antminer T21
Side-by-side specs, profitability, and home mining comparison.
Specifications Comparison
| Antminer T19 | Specification | Antminer T21 |
|---|---|---|
| 84.0 TH/s | Taux de hachage | 190.0 TH/s |
| 3,150 W | Consommation électrique | 3,610 W |
| 37.5 J/TH | Efficiency | 19.0 J/TH |
| 75 dB | Niveau de bruit | 75 dB |
| 14.4 kg | Weight | 14.6 kg |
| 10,748 BTU/hr | BTU Output | 12,317 BTU/hr |
| 84/100 | Home Mining Score | 30/100 |
| — | Release Year | — |
| SHA-256 | Algorithme | SHA-256 |
| Bitmain | Manufacturer | Bitmain |

Verdict
Bitmain's T-series offers budget-friendly entry into each generation. The T19 served the S19 era, while the T21 is the current-gen economy option.
The T21 is a full generational leap ahead in efficiency. The T19 only makes sense at extremely low purchase prices or for heating applications where raw wattage matters more than efficiency.
